About

Everette Lee Turner Jr. is a criminal defense attorney with more than 34 years of legal experience, practicing at E. Lee Turner, Jr., Attorney at Law in Raleigh, NC. She earned a B.S. from University of NC at Charlotte in 1983 and a J.D. from North Carolina Central University School of Law in 1991. She has been admitted to the North Carolina Bar since 1991. Her practice encompasses criminal defense, dui and dwi, administrative law, and employment and labor, allowing her to serve clients across a range of legal needs. She maintains a clean professional disciplinary record.
